    When writing a complaint letter‚ you want to keep it short and to the point to help ensure that your letter will be read in its entirety. If you write a seven page complaint letter‚ it’s highly unlikely that someone will sit down and read all seven pages. The complaint letter should be addressed to the customer service/consumer affairs department or the head office if there is no customer service department.     Remittance Letter * Letter of remittance is basically a document that accompanies checks or drafts that are submitted for collection.  * A remittance letter is primarily used when the bank does not possess an account at the receiving bank. * It has the identification of sender with name and mailing address of the debtor. In addition to sender’s contact information‚ it also mentions the reference of the name and address of the creditor. TIPS: * Format for a remittance letter is brief
